#6e5222 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6e5222 is composed of 43.1% red, 32.2%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.5%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 37.9 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 28.2%. #6e5222 color hex could be obtained by blending #dca444 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#6e5222 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6e5222 has RGB values of R:110, G:82,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.69,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7229986.

Shades and Tints of #6e5222
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050402 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f5 is the lightest one.
